1 // Copyright (c) 2009 The Chromium Authors. All rights reserved.
2 // Use of this source code is governed by a BSD-style license that can be
3 // found in the LICENSE file.
4
5 #if !defined(_MSC_VER)
6 #ifdef __linux__
7 // Linux
8 #include <ft2build.h>
9 #include FT_FREETYPE_H
10 #include FT_OUTLINE_H
11 #else
12 // Mac OS X
13 #include <ApplicationServices/ApplicationServices.h> // g++ -framework Cocoa
14 #endif // __linux__
15 #else
16 // Windows
17 // TODO(yusukes): Support Windows.
18 #endif // _MSC_VER
19
20 #include <fcntl.h>
21 #include <sys/stat.h>
22 #include <sys/types.h>
23 #include <unistd.h>
24
25 #include <cstdio>
26 #include <cstdlib>
27 #include <cstring>
28
29 #include "opentype-sanitiser.h"
30 #include "ots-memory-stream.h"
31
32 namespace {
33
34 #if !defined(_MSC_VER)
35 #ifdef __linux__
36 // Linux
37 void LoadChar(FT_Face face, int pt, FT_ULong c) {
38 FT_Matrix matrix;
39 matrix.xx = matrix.yy = 1 << 16;
40 matrix.xy = matrix.yx = 0 << 16;
41
42 FT_Set_Char_Size(face, pt * (1 << 6), 0, 72, 0);
43 FT_Set_Transform(face, &matrix, 0);
44 FT_Load_Char(face, c, FT_LOAD_RENDER);
45 }
46
47 int OpenAndLoadChars(
48 const char *file_name, uint8_t *trans_font, size_t trans_len) {
49 FT_Library library;
50 FT_Error error = FT_Init_FreeType(&library);
51 if (error) {
52 std::fprintf(stderr, "Failed to initialize FreeType2!\n");
53 return 1;
54 }
55
56 FT_Face trans_face;
57 error = FT_New_Memory_Face(library, trans_font, trans_len, 0, &trans_face);
58 if (error) {
59 std::fprintf(stderr,
60 "OK: FreeType2 couldn't open the transcoded font: %s\n",
61 file_name);
62 return 0;
63 }
64
65 static const int kPts[] = {100, 20, 18, 16, 12, 10, 8}; // pt
66 static const size_t kPtsLen = sizeof(kPts) / sizeof(kPts[0]);
67
68 static const int kUnicodeRanges[] = {
69 0x0020, 0x007E, // Basic Latin (ASCII)
70 0x00A1, 0x017F, // Latin-1
71 0x1100, 0x11FF, // Hangul
72 0x3040, 0x309F, // Japanese HIRAGANA letters
73 0x3130, 0x318F, // Hangul
74 0x4E00, 0x4F00, // CJK Kanji/Hanja
75 0xAC00, 0xAD00, // Hangul
76 };
77 static const size_t kUnicodeRangesLen
78 = sizeof(kUnicodeRanges) / sizeof(kUnicodeRanges[0]);
79
80 for (size_t i = 0; i < kPtsLen; ++i) {
81 for (size_t j = 0; j < kUnicodeRangesLen; j += 2) {
82 for (int k = 0; k <= kUnicodeRanges[j + 1] - kUnicodeRanges[j]; ++k) {
83 LoadChar(trans_face, kPts[i], kUnicodeRanges[j] + k);
84 }
85 }
86 }
87
88 std::fprintf(stderr, "OK: FreeType2 didn't crash: %s\n", file_name);
89 return 0;
90 }
91 #else
92 // Mac OS X
93 int OpenAndLoadChars(
94 const char *file_name, uint8_t *trans_font, size_t trans_len) {
95 CFDataRef data = CFDataCreate(0, trans_font, trans_len);
96 if (!data) {
97 std::fprintf(stderr,
98 "OK: font renderer couldn't open the transcoded font: %s\n",
99 file_name);
100 return 0;
101 }
102
103 CGDataProviderRef dataProvider = CGDataProviderCreateWithCFData(data);
104 CGFontRef cgFontRef = CGFontCreateWithDataProvider(dataProvider);
105 CGDataProviderRelease(dataProvider);
106 CFRelease(data);
107 if (!cgFontRef) {
108 std::fprintf(stderr,
109 "OK: font renderer couldn't open the transcoded font: %s\n",
110 file_name);
111 return 0;
112 }
113
114 size_t numGlyphs = CGFontGetNumberOfGlyphs(cgFontRef);
115 CGFontRelease(cgFontRef);
116 if (!numGlyphs) {
117 std::fprintf(stderr,
118 "OK: font renderer couldn't open the transcoded font: %s\n",
119 file_name);
120 return 0;
121 }
122 std::fprintf(stderr, "OK: font renderer didn't crash: %s\n", file_name);
123 // TODO(yusukes): would be better to perform LoadChar() like Linux.
124 return 0;
125 }
126 #endif // __linux__
127 #else
128 // Windows
129 // TODO(yusukes): Support Windows.
130 #endif // _MSC_VER
131
132 } // namespace
133
134 int main(int argc, char **argv) {
135 if (argc != 2) {
136 std::fprintf(stderr, "Usage: %s ttf_or_otf_filename\n", argv[0]);
137 return 1;
138 }
139
140 // load the font to memory.
141 const int fd = ::open(argv[1], O_RDONLY);
142 if (fd < 0) {
143 ::perror("open");
144 return 1;
145 }
146
147 struct stat st;
148 ::fstat(fd, &st);
149 const off_t orig_len = st.st_size;
150
151 uint8_t *orig_font = new uint8_t[orig_len];
152 if (::read(fd, orig_font, orig_len) != orig_len) {
153 std::fprintf(stderr, "Failed to read file!\n");
154 return 1;
155 }
156 ::close(fd);
157
158 // transcode the malicious font.
159 static const size_t kBigPadLen = 1024 * 1024; // 1MB
160 uint8_t *trans_font = new uint8_t[orig_len + kBigPadLen];
161 ots::MemoryStream output(trans_font, orig_len + kBigPadLen);
162 ots::OTSContext context;
163
164 bool result = context.Process(&output, orig_font, orig_len);
165 if (!result) {
166 std::fprintf(stderr, "OK: the malicious font was filtered: %s\n", argv[1]);
167 return 0;
168 }
169 const size_t trans_len = output.Tell();
170
171 return OpenAndLoadChars(argv[1], trans_font, trans_len);
172 }
